Mark Twain's 1873 political satire, THE GILDED AGE, is about a the misadventures of a naive speculator, Col. Beriah Sellers, and includes thinly veiled portraits of contemporary politicians whom Twain considered corrupt. This volume also includes THE AMERICAN CLAIMANT; TOM SAWYER ABROAD; TOM SAWYER, DETECTIVE; and a most un-Twain-like work, NO. 44, THE MYSTERIOUS STRANGER--which is about a psychic experience in medieval Austria.
